Historical Events

Which were the important events of July 1960?


Events

  • 01 Jul 1960 British Somaliland becomes Somalia
  • 02 Jul 1960 Once Upon a Mattress closes at Alvin Theater NYC after 460 performances
  • 03 Jul 1960 Vernon Presley (father of Elvis) weds Dee Alliot
  • 04 Jul 1960 6th LPGA Championship won by Mickey Wright
  • 05 Jul 1960 Mongolia adopts constitution
  • 06 Jul 1960 Dr Barbara Moore completes a 3,207-mile walk from Los Angeles to New York City.
  • 07 Jul 1960 Neth-US cemetery Margraten official opens
  • 08 Jul 1960 Francis Gary Powers is charged with espionage resulting from his flight over the Soviet Union.
  • 10 Jul 1960 Belgium sends troops to Congo
  • 11 Jul 1960 28th All Star Baseball Game: NL wins 5-3 at Municipal Stadium, Kansas City
  • 12 Jul 1960 Congo, Chad and Central African Republic declare independence
  • 13 Jul 1960 29th All Star Baseball Game: NL wins 6-0 at Yankee Stadium, New York
  • 14 Jul 1960 Barbara Romack wins LPGA Leesburg Pro-Am Golf Tournament
  • 16 Jul 1960 George Crowe sets record of 12 pinch-hit home runs with a runner on.
  • 18 Jul 1960 1st UN troops reach Congo
  • 19 Jul 1960 San Francisco Giants' Juan Marichal debuts, with a one hitter against Philadelphia Phillies.
  • 20 Jul 1960 Sirima Bandaranaike becomes 1st female Premier of Ceylon
  • 21 Jul 1960 Francis Chichester arrive in New York aboard Gypsy Moth II, setting record of 40 days for a solo Atlantic crossing
  • 22 Jul 1960 Cuba nationalizes all US owned sugar factories
  • 24 Jul 1960 42nd PGA Championship: Jay Hebert shoots a 281 at Firestone Country Club - Akron
  • 25 Jul 1960 US Republican Convention nominates Nixon as presidential candidate
  • 26 Jul 1960 Italian government of Fanfani forms
  • 27 Jul 1960 VP Nixon nominated for President at Republican Convention in Chicago
  • 28 Jul 1960 Republican National convention selects Richard Nixon as candidate
  • 31 Jul 1960 KSOO (now KSFY) TV channel 13 in Sioux Falls, SD (NBC) 1st broadcast
